The MLX90316KDC-BCG-200-SP belongs to the category of magnetic sensors and is designed for various applications that require accurate and reliable position sensing. This sensor is known for its high precision, robustness, and versatility, making it suitable for a wide range of industries and use cases. The MLX90316KDC-BCG-200-SP comes in a compact package and offers exceptional performance, making it an essential component in many electronic systems.
The MLX90316KDC-BCG-200-SP features the following specifications: - Operating Voltage: 2.2V to 3.6V - Output Interface: Analog/PWM - Measurement Range: ±180° - Resolution: 0.087° - Operating Temperature: -40°C to 150°C - Package Type: SOIC-8
The detailed pin configuration of the MLX90316KDC-BCG-200-SP is as follows: 1. VDD 2. GND 3. VOUT 4. PWM/ANALOG 5. SDA 6. SCL 7. ADDR 8. N/C
The MLX90316KDC-BCG-200-SP operates based on the Hall Effect, where the magnetic field influences the output voltage or pulse width, providing precise information about the position of the magnet relative to the sensor. This principle enables accurate and reliable position sensing in various applications.
The MLX90316KDC-BCG-200-SP is widely used in the following application fields: - Automotive: Throttle Position Sensors, Gear Shifters - Industrial Automation: Robotics, Linear Actuators - Consumer Electronics: Joysticks, Gaming Controllers - Medical Devices: Prosthetic Limbs, Surgical Instruments
